During his four day visit to Birmingham, Archbishop Welby met the Birmingham Faith Leaders' Group today (24 February 2015). Archbishop Bernard Longley commented on the meeting:

“It was an indication of Archbishop Justin’s commitment to interreligious dialogue and understanding that he wanted to meet with the Birmingham Faith Leaders Group during his visit to Birmingham. Our Faith Leaders Group drew great encouragement from his presence and we reflected with him on the call to holiness of life and on the significant contribution which our faith communities make to the City of Birmingham. We also reflected with him on our shared pilgrimage to the Sikh Golden Temple at Amritsar last October and the importance of understanding each other’s traditions. Archbishop Justin encouraged us to continue witnessing and serving together on the basis on our shared values.”

The Birmingham Faith Leaders Group, founded after 9/11, brings together leaders from the Christian, Muslim, Jewish, Buddhist, Hindu and Sikh faiths.
